Trumpet creeper is a woody vine that climbs trees and fences, producing red-orange flowers. Houston hummingbirds love these blooms! Trumpet creepers thrive in moist soil and partial shade to full sunlight. WebSep 23, 2016 · 1 Azaleas. Azaleas (common name) are flowering shrubs in the genus Rhododendron. Azaleas are excellent shade plants, but prefer bright filtered light or an eastern sunny exposure for heavier blooms. WebIn established parts of Houston shade tolerant plants are needed to grow under the dense canopy of trees. Most gardeners and homeowners think “green leafy” when a shade garden is mentioned, but there are some options for colorful flowers as well. WebSouthern Wax Myrtle: These evergreens are excellent privacy screens. They feature glossy, olive-green foliage with a fragrance like bayberry candles. They grow fast in poor soil, so they are an excellent plant for the Houston and Austin areas.
